Technical Field
[0001] This invention belongs to the field of steel structure engineering construction technology, and in particular relates to a method for processing bolt hole groups in steel box girders. Background Technology
[0002] Steel box girder structures have large spans and require segmented fabrication. High-strength bolts are primarily used for connection and fixation at these segments. The larger the cross-sectional area of the steel box girder, the more bolt holes need to be machined at the joints. The Qianlidi Grand Bridge on the Jinshi Expressway is a steel box girder structure, fabricated in segments and connected and fixed with 85,000 high-strength bolts. Through technological innovation, it was ensured that all bolts were drilled and qualified on the first attempt.
[0003] Generally, bolt hole groups at the connection points of steel box girders can only be processed after all steel box girders have been assembled, welded, and aligned. To ensure the smooth assembly of dense bolts, the bolt hole groups on the steel box girders are processed in a matching manner with the bolt hole groups on the connecting plates.
[0004] First, the bolt hole group of the connecting plate is processed on the CNC drilling machine according to the drawings. Then, it is fixed on the top, bottom and outer sides of the web of the steel box girder according to the design requirements. Since the steel box girder cannot be moved or rotated at this time, the bolt hole group can only be processed by magnetic drill. When the web of the two sides is constructed with magnetic drill, a scaffolding platform also needs to be erected, which results in slow construction efficiency and poor drilling quality and safety. Summary of the Invention
[0005] In view of this, the present invention aims to propose a method for processing bolt hole groups in steel box girders, so as to solve the problems of slow construction efficiency, poor construction safety, and poor processing accuracy of bolt hole groups.
[0006] To achieve the above objectives, the technical solution of the present invention is implemented as follows:
[0007] A method for processing bolt hole groups in steel box girders includes the following construction steps:
[0008] S1. The bolt hole group of the steel box girder connecting plate shall be drilled according to the design drawing dimensions and requirements.
[0009] S2. Steel plate cutting: The top plate, bottom plate, and side webs of the steel box girder are assembled and welded into independent plate units. Then, holes are drilled in each plate unit using a CNC radial drilling machine. The end of the bolt hole group to be processed in the plate unit is the male end. The male end is assembled with the corresponding connecting plate. After assembly, the bolt hole group of the male end is drilled using a CNC radial drilling machine. The female end of the adjacent plate unit connected to the male end is not drilled first.
[0010] S3. Erect a base frame in the factory, and assemble and weld all plate units with box girder partitions on the base frame to form a steel box girder structure.
[0011] S4. After connecting the steel box girder to the preset state on the ground according to the design drawings, perform the drilling processing of the female end: connect the drilled male end of the plate unit to the female end of the corresponding beam segment according to the design drawings, install the male end to the corresponding connecting plate, and use the ink hole method to mark the position of the positioning hole on the female end through the connecting plate; after marking the position of the positioning hole, remove the connecting plate, and drill positioning holes on the female end according to the position of the positioning hole; after drilling the positioning hole, use tooling bolts to fasten and fix the connecting plate to the male end and the female end through the positioning hole, and perform the drilling processing of the bolt hole group on the female end;
[0012] S5. The ink hole method described in step S4 is implemented using an ink hole tool. The implementation steps are as follows: The ink hole tool is made of cylindrical steel. The outer diameter of the ink hole tool is 0.2mm to 0.5mm smaller than the bolt hole diameter. One end of the ink hole tool has a protruding tip, and the other end of the ink hole tool has a patterned end. After the male end is installed with the corresponding connecting plate, the position of the connecting plate positioning hole is selected in the bolt hole group of the female end. The tip of the ink hole tool is driven into the positioning hole of the connecting plate so that the tip contacts the female end face. The patterned end of the ink hole tool is fixed with a wrench, and the wrench is rotated to make the ink hole tool rotate axially more than one revolution. After completing the marking work of the positioning hole position of the connecting plate, the ink hole tool is pulled out of the positioning hole of the connecting plate for subsequent work.
[0013] Furthermore, in step b, one end of the plate unit is the male end, and the other end is the female end. This allocation scheme for the male and female ends applies when the total number of segments in the steel box girder connection is even.
[0014] Furthermore, in step S2, the steel box girders are numbered according to the connection sequence in the design drawings. Even-numbered segments of the steel box girder have both ends as male ends, while odd-numbered segments have both ends as female ends. This allocation scheme of male and female ends applies when the total number of connected segments of the steel box girder is odd.
[0015] Furthermore, in step S2, the male end is connected and assembled with the corresponding connecting plate by spot welding according to the design drawings.
[0016] Furthermore, in step S2, after the male end is assembled with the corresponding connecting plate, when the CNC drilling machine is drilling holes, positioning holes are first drilled at the four corners and the middle part of the bolt hole group of the male end. After the positioning holes are drilled, the connecting plate and the male end are connected and fastened with tooling bolts, and then the remaining bolt hole group of the male end is drilled using the CNC drilling machine.
[0017] Furthermore, the perforator is made of either round steel or round steel pipe.
[0018] Furthermore, in step S5, the positioning hole positions are selected from the four corners and the center of the bolt hole group at the female end.
[0019] Furthermore, in step S3, the ground frame is erected using the upright method, and the plate unit is assembled and welded with the top plate on top and the bottom plate on the bottom.
[0020] The drilling speed of a radial drilling machine is 3 to 5 times that of a magnetic drill. Radial drilling machines are used to drill the male ends of the plate units of the steel box girders throughout the entire bridge section, which improves the construction efficiency of the bolt hole groups of the plate units.
[0021] The bolt hole group at the end of the female plate is processed by first drilling positioning holes and tightening the tooling bolts before proceeding with the construction of the remaining bolt holes. This replaces the traditional spot welding method, preventing the gap between the two steel plates from widening and the connection plate from shifting due to weak welding during the drilling process. This improves the dimensional accuracy of the bolt holes and eliminates the impact of spot welding on the steel plate structure.
[0022] Compared with existing technologies, the bolt hole processing method for steel box girders described in this invention has the following advantages: Before the plate units are welded and assembled into a steel box girder, the male end of the plate unit is first drilled using a radial drilling machine, which improves the processing efficiency of the bolt hole group compared to magnetic drilling; the operation of the radial drilling machine on the ground by construction personnel improves construction safety compared to operating a magnetic drill on a scaffolding platform; the bolt hole group at the female end is processed by first drilling positioning holes, and then tightening the tooling bolts before proceeding with the construction of the remaining bolt holes, which prevents the gap between the two steel plates from increasing and the connection plates from shifting due to weak welding during the drilling process, thus improving the dimensional accuracy of the bolt hole group and eliminating the impact of spot welding on the steel plate structure; the use of the marking hole method for positioning the positioning holes at the female end results in good marking effect, facilitates construction, and improves the marking efficiency of the positioning holes.
